Understanding Butterfly Valves


Butterfly valves are crucial components used to regulate the flow of liquids and gases in pipelines. They are named for their signature disc-shaped closure element, which resembles the wings of a butterfly. These valves are widely used in industries such as water treatment, oil and gas, food and beverage, and chemical processing due to their simplicity, compact design, and quick operation.


Traditional butterfly valves are typically made from metals or certain plastic materials, but the integration of ceramic materials has brought about significant advancements. Ceramics are known for their exceptional hardness, chemical resistance, and thermal stability. This makes ceramic butterfly valves particularly suitable for corrosive and abrasive environments where traditional materials might fail.


Advantages of Ceramic Butterfly Valves


The primary benefit of ceramic butterfly valves lies in their durability. The hardness of ceramic materials enables these valves to withstand extreme conditions without deforming or wearing out. This longevity not only reduces the frequency of repairs and replacements but also contributes to lower operating costs over time.


Furthermore, ceramic butterfly valves exhibit outstanding resistance to corrosion. In industries dealing with aggressive chemicals, such as pharmaceuticals or petrochemicals, maintaining the integrity of valve components is crucial. Ceramic valves can be designed to resist a wide range of corrosive substances, ensuring that the flow systems operate efficiently without leakage or contamination.

Another significant advantage is their lightweight nature compared to metal counterparts. This characteristic simplifies installation, transportation, and maintenance, making them an attractive choice for many industrial applications. Additionally, ceramic butterfly valves can be produced in various sizes and specifications, allowing customization for specific project requirements.


The Manufacturing Process


The production of ceramic butterfly valves involves several sophisticated steps to ensure the highest quality and performance standards. The process typically begins with the selection of high-purity ceramic materials, which are then shaped through advanced forming techniques. Methods such as slip casting, dry pressing, or injection molding are commonly employed to create the valve bodies and discs.


Once formed, the components undergo high-temperature sintering, a process that fuses the ceramic particles together, enhancing their strength and durability. Following sintering, the valves are subjected to rigorous testing, including pressure testing and leak detection, to ensure they meet industry standards.


A ceramic butterfly valve factory is equipped with cutting-edge technology, including computer numerical control (CNC) machines for precision machining and automated assembly lines for efficiency. Quality control is paramount in this manufacturing environment, with strict adherence to international standards such as ISO 9001 ensuring that each valve is reliable and performs as intended.
